Hebra Gemilut Hasadim

Categories: Social Welfare

Group

This phrase translates as "Society for Deeds of Loving Kindness", a Jewish Benevolent Society. It was established on the site where Albert Stern House now is and included a hospital for sick poor and lying-in women.
